However, many PCB fabricators require a minimum quantity that far exceeds what is needed. PCB prototyping often only requires one of a few boards to test. Other printers that are conveniently categorized as 3D printers for PCBs employ a combination of CNC machining and 3D printing to add and trace out the PCB model.Īnother issue with prototyping in the past has had to do with testing. Most 3D printers designed for PCBs, like the Voxel 8, have the ability to print both conductive and non-conductive materials, and can also print out different size traces to match the needs of the model or size of the electronic product design.
